A dam on a fresh water lake has a rectangular shape with a width of 150 m. If the water depth at the dam is 30 m, what is the total water force exerted on the dam? Consider only the rgy term of the hydrostatic equation for pressure, since atmospheric pressure acts uniformly on both sides of the dam.
